The term Assistant Director refers to a pivotal mid-level leadership position within higher education institutions, where the individual assists a Director in managing key operational areas. This role, often called Assistant Director (AD), bridges strategic vision and day-to-day execution, ensuring smooth functioning of departments like admissions, student affairs, research support, or academic services. In simple terms, an Assistant Director acts as the right hand to the Director, handling delegated responsibilities while contributing to long-term institutional goals.
Historically, such positions emerged in the mid-20th century as universities expanded post-World War II, requiring specialized administrators to handle growing complexity. In Guyana, the role gained prominence with the evolution of the University of Guyana (UG) since 1963, adapting to national development needs like workforce training in agriculture, engineering, and social sciences.

To secure Assistant Director jobs, candidates need strong academic credentials. A Master's degree in Higher Education Administration, Educational Leadership, Public Administration, or a relevant field is typically required, with a PhD preferred for research-oriented roles. Research focus or expertise in areas like institutional effectiveness or curriculum development is essential, demonstrating the ability to advance scholarly agendas.
Preferred experience encompasses 5-7 years in higher education administration, including successes in securing grants, publishing reports, or leading projects. For instance, experience with funding from the Caribbean Development Bank enhances candidacy in Guyana.

Guyana's higher education landscape, dominated by UG and emerging institutions like the Guyana Institute of Technology, offers growing Assistant Director positions amid national investments in oil-driven economic growth. Roles here emphasize sustainable development, with Assistant Directors contributing to expanded STEM programs or online learning initiatives to boost enrollment, which rose 15% in recent years per UG reports.
Challenges like funding shortages highlight the need for innovative leaders skilled in public-private partnerships.
